I was going to seek out local sites to get a can or two of my mopar color in a rattle can for some under hood touch up. Anybody know who sells it in metro Detroit area?

thanks
 
There are some places that can mix your color and put it in a spray bomb for you. Might be worth looking into.
 
Some NAPA stores will do it, last cans I bought were $13 few years ago in my area.
 
just picked up 6 cans $210 with tax. 73 duster dark brown ,charged extra because of metal flake in factory paint ,Sherwin Williams auto paint.
 
I got mine from my local napa store last year. If I remember right it was under 15 bucks
 
Check out the ''Color Match'' series by Duplicolor.
They had the KG8 (Sherwood green metallic) that i used on my '74 Dart Sport.......
I got it at Canadian Tire up here, don't know where they sell it in the U.S.
 
We need a "sticky" for paint codes and for suppliers!
For example, Im looking at repainting the console top plate on dads 67 cuda. Who is a supplier for the "silver"? Reviews???
 
I get my touch up from the body shop supply department at my parts supplier , they put the laser on the car and presto perfect match , the kid even picked up on the 3% gold pearl the painter had added to the stock colour . It was about 30 bucks for a rattle can and a small bottle of touch up .
